I am trying not to skip on port area for sure. Would really like to add a 4 inch port to a pair of six inch ports. That would work out so nice for me. I just cant quite fit a ten incher in my area but two sixes and one four would be perfect for me. Just gotta figure out the tuning for different size ports.

Inferno, why you say no on the different sizes? If it is a no no on the different sizes I will figure something else out for sure.

 
They will not pressurize the same. The 4" will be maxed out well before the 6" ones.

Personally, I'd rather run one driver in a perfect enclosure than run two with a suboptimal one.

 
Ok that makes perfect sense about the odd size ports! I am going to use and optimal enclosure, at least that is my goal. I have been brain storming and think I may be able to get a ten inch port to work for me.

What about the issue of different port calculation sites coming up with a tad bit different tuning? Any insight on that?

 
no box program is taking enough factors into account to en that accurate in the real world.. exper a 1hz deviation at least from your goal tuning.. its inaudible regardless.. you need port area though, especially if you tune low.anything above 25m/s in winisd is NOT A GOOD PORT if your tuning at 30hz or below...
